Work done usually depends on two things force applied and distance travelled due to applied force. In this current scenario, the force is being applied at an angle so we will have to find a component of force in the direction of the movement.
We usually find component using cos θ.
Here θ is 40°
Now, the modified equation becomes,
Work Done = Force * Distance * Component of force along the direction of distance
∴ Work = 30 N * 120 m * Cos 40°
⇒Work = 30 * 120 * 0.766
⇒Work = 2757.6 Nm
Rounding to the nearest whole number.
∴ The work done by force is 2758 Nm which is option B
